Founded in 2019, it was led by two moms, Darian Williams and Melanie Wolfe, who were frustrated with daycare options for their families.

Bella’s Service is licensed; Offers flexible babysitting, paid by the hour and booked through the app.

Brella’s first location is located in Playa Vista, a developing neighborhood in Los Angeles where Microsoft and Facebook have offices. Its co-founder Darian Williams; Designed by Yasmeen Khan of Ayat Design Studio and local studio Project M Plus.

The 8,060 sq ft (743 sq m) space consists of 3 different classrooms, each with a different function. They are located near the face where there is the most light to play with. All these classrooms open in a central location known as the “playground”.

Brela is open to children aged three months to six years and aims to save parents from having to sign up for a monthly or yearly plan. Instead, It has a set number of hours per month that can be booked as per individual needs and can be used again if not used. It is a play-based nursery and preschool program located in the Ronald Reagan State Building in downtown Los Angeles. . Our program is accredited by the National Association for the Education of Early Childhood (NAEYC) and administered by Creative Child. We provide quality early childhood care and education to families of state employees as well as members of the downtown and surrounding Los Angeles community. Licensed for 65 children aged 6 weeks to 5 years.
